Description:
At 742 PM CDT, Doppler radar was tracking a strong thunderstorm 7
miles southeast of Mount Pleasant, or 9 miles south of Columbia,
moving southeast at 45 mph.
HAZARD...Wind gusts up to 50 mph.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
unsecured objects.
